SELEUCIS and PIERIA, Antioch. Caracalla. AD 198-217. AR Tetradrachm (24.5mm, 12.69 g, 12h). Struck circa AD 214-215. Laureate, draped, and cuirassed bust left / Eagle standing facing on leg and thigh of sacrificial animal, head and tail right, with wings spread and holding wreath in beak. McAlee 679; Prieur 221. VF, lightly toned, some porosity, a few copper oxide deposits.
